I've been around long enough to see first hand what a single
hospital stay can do to folks. If your insurance isn't up to
snuff, the hospital may not even admit you to begin with.

Dad had more than a few hospital visits towards the end of his
life. Total bills for them were probably in the 1 Mil - 2 Mil
range. Easily. Hell, the bypass surgery alone checked in at
nearly half a million.

Mom was the same way. Last bill I saw while handling estate
matters was probably close to $200k.


Unless you're insanely rich, the average person just can't absorb
costs of that magnitude. Insurance will only cover so much and
the best insurance out there might cover 80-90 percent.

Do you have 50k just laying around to throw at a hospital bill ?
For ONE visit ? Especially when you know they're price gouging
the hell out of you ?

I know I don't lol
